Open Bug 1482883 Opened 6 years ago Updated 2 years ago

Firefox crashes while re-arranging tabs after specific steps

Categories

(Firefox for iOS :: General, defect, P3)

Other
iOS
defect

Tracking

()

REOPENED
Tracking Status
fxios 13.1 ---
fxios-v13.1 --- affected

People

(Reporter: SimonB, Unassigned)

References

Details

Attachments

(2 files)

Build: 13.1 (11724) 
Device: iPhone 8
iOS: 11.4

Pre-conditions:
- Have a few open tabs

Steps to reproduce:
1. Go to tabs tray
2. Long press on a tab
3. Drag it around to re-arrange (do not release the finger)
4. While holding the finger on the tab, press the home button to background firefox
5. Restore Firefox
6. From tabs tray try to drag the same tab

Actual results:
- Firefox crashes. 

Video:
- https://www.youtube.com/watch?v=3JmgQYaRBgg
Priority: -- → P3
Attached file Pull request
Got 100% reproduction rate:
precondition: 5 opened tabs
- select tab [4] (one before last )
- long hold on last tab [5]
- go for first tab postion, do not release the tab
- press home
- go back to app and select first tab - crash
Attachment #9001380 - Flags: review?(jdarcangelo)
Found steps to reproduce this issue which can fit in a more use case scenario:

1. Have a few Tabs opened to enable scrolling in Tabs Tray (I have ~20) 
2. Long tap on the last tab to re-arrange
3. Long tap on the tab to drag the tab to the top (I usually use the other hand to scroll faster in tabs tray)
4. Using the other hand, swipe down to scroll up
5. If the notifications center is revealed accidentally, the tabs re-order will be interrupted
6. Trying again to re-order the tabs will crash firefox

Here is a video: 
- https://www.youtube.com/watch?v=Xs2Gx6413A0
Attachment #9001380 - Flags: review?(jdarcangelo) → review+
Status: NEW → RESOLVED
Closed: 6 years ago
Resolution: --- → FIXED
I am still reproducing this issue after following all the steps from the description, comment #1 and comment #2.
Status: RESOLVED → REOPENED
Resolution: FIXED → ---
Looks like this patch is fixing Bug 1483852. See https://bugzilla.mozilla.org/show_bug.cgi?id=1483852#c2.
Severity: normal → S3
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: